The Global Resins Market was valued at USD 453.05 Billion in 2024 and is projected to reach USD 584.85 Billion by 2032, growing at a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 4.2% during the forecast period (2024-2032). This expansion is driven by surging demand from automotive lightweighting, construction advancements, and electronics miniaturization, along with accelerating adoption of bio-based and recycled resin alternatives.

As industries transform toward sustainable materials and high-performance solutions, resin manufacturers are driving technological breakthroughs across supply chains. 🔟 1. BASF SE

Headquarters: Ludwigshafen, Germany
Key Offering: Epoxy, Polyurethane, and Unsaturated Polyester Resins

BASF maintains its market leadership through comprehensive resin solutions serving industrial, automotive and construction applications. The company allocated €2.5 billion to R&D in 2023, with significant focus on sustainable material innovations.

Key Innovations:

  • Biomass-balanced resins reducing fossil feedstock by 30%
  • Closed-loop recycling systems for fiber-reinforced composites
  • Strategic acquisitions expanding specialty resin portfolios

9️⃣ 2. Dow Chemical Company

Headquarters: Midland, Michigan, USA
Key Offering: Polyethylene, Epoxy, and Acrylic Resins

Dow leverages its petrochemical integration to deliver cost-competitive resin solutions at scale while advancing circular economy initiatives through its TRANSPARENT RENEWABLE ACRYLICS™ portfolio.

Sustainability Achievements:

  • 60% GHG emissions reduction since 2006 baseline
  • 100,000+ metric tons of plastic waste recycled annually
  • Multi-million dollar investments in chemical recycling infrastructure

8️⃣ 3. DuPont de Nemours, Inc.

Headquarters: Wilmington, Delaware, USA
Key Offering: Engineering Thermoplastics, PV Encapsulants

DuPont specializes in extreme-performance resins for aerospace, electronics and energy applications, with R&D focused on next-generation dielectric and encapsulant materials.

Recent Breakthroughs:

  • 5G-optimized liquid crystal polymer resins
  • Bio-based formulations for EV battery components
  • Electronic-grade resin purification technologies

7️⃣ 4. SABIC

Headquarters: Riyadh, Saudi Arabia
Key Offering: Petrochemical-based Engineering Plastics

SABIC combines feedstock advantages with circular economy solutions through its TRUCIRCLE™ portfolio, serving global markets with cost-competitive resin systems.

Circular Economy Progress:

  • Operational chemical recycling facilities in Netherlands
  • Certified renewable polyolefin production at scale
  • Automotive waste stream recovery programs

6️⃣ 5. Mitsubishi Chemical Group

Headquarters: Tokyo, Japan
Key Offering: Engineering Thermoplastics, Carbon Fiber Composites

The Japanese chemical leader advances materials science through innovations like DURABIO™ bio-based engineering plastics, combining optical clarity with durability for premium applications.

Technology Developments:

  • Nanocomposite resins for semiconductor packaging
  • Flame-retardant solutions for lithium-ion batteries
  • Medical-grade polymer formulations

5️⃣ 6. LyondellBasell Industries

Headquarters: Houston, Texas, USA
Key Offering: Polypropylene, Polyethylene, Advanced Solutions

As a global polyolefins leader, LyondellBasell supplies essential resin feedstocks while progressing circular models through its Circulen® recycled and renewable product lines.

Sustainability Commitments:

  • 50% reduction in Scope 1 & 2 emissions by 2030
  • Commercial-scale molecular recycling implementation
  • Bio-feedstock expansion projects

4️⃣ 7. LG Chem

Headquarters: Seoul, South Korea
Key Offering: ABS, PC Alloys, Specialty Copolymers

LG Chem focuses on high-value resin systems for next-gen technologies, particularly in electric mobility and display innovations.

Capacity Expansions:

  • New EV battery material production facilities
  • Advanced optical polymer developments
  • Commercialization of bio-based ABS grades

3️⃣ 8. INEOS Group

Headquarters: London, UK
Key Offering: Styrenics, Olefins & Polymers

INEOS combines European chemical expertise with global production capabilities, supplying essential intermediates and engineered resin compounds.

Strategic Investments:

  • High-purity cyclic olefin copolymers
  • Recycled-content engineering plastics
  • Asian joint ventures for market growth

2️⃣ 9. Covestro AG

Headquarters: Leverkusen, Germany
Key Offering: Polycarbonates, Polyurethanes

Covestro pioneers circular solutions like its Makrolon® RE range, utilizing alternative raw materials to reduce fossil dependency while meeting performance demands.

Circular Innovations:

  • CO2-based polyurethane raw materials
  • Advanced polycarbonate recycling processes
  • Sustainable aromatic isocyanate development

1️⃣ 10. Eastman Chemical Company

Headquarters: Kingsport, Tennessee, USA
Key Offering: Specialty Polyesters, Cellulosics

Eastman stands at the forefront of molecular recycling with technologies converting plastic waste back to virgin-quality resins for demanding applications.

Technology Leadership:

  • Patented methanolysis depolymerization
  • Bio-based and biodegradable resin portfolio
  • High-performance copolyesters for electronics

🌍 Market Evolution: Sustainability Reshaping the Resins Industry

The global resins market is undergoing its most significant transformation in decades as environmental regulations and performance requirements drive material innovation.

📈 Key Industry Trends:

  • Bio-content resins reaching 19% market penetration by 2025
  • Nanocomposite development for 5G/6G infrastructure
  • Automotive resin demand growing at 5.8% CAGR through 2030
  • Chemical recycling capacity expansions accelerating
